This paper presents in tutorial fashion the concepts, notation, aud data-base languages that were defined by the CODASYL Data Description Language and Programming Language Committees. Data structure diagram notation is explained, and sample data-base definition is developed along with several sample programs. “Advanced features of the languages are discussed, together with examples of their use. An extensive bibliography is included. © 1976, ACM. All rights reserved.
